Output ddf503352ce79ca297c37ad1f5afc8b2f28978896d6595d2cbef309fcfafb7ab:3

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6630d44d384626ae63a3b987a44dbbe2c0acc255 OP_EQUAL
address
3B1MLq68MzhMaiDR5kLx6kubcDqhTrK52d
transaction
ddf503352ce79ca297c37ad1f5afc8b2f28978896d6595d2cbef309fcfafb7ab
spent
true